Effects of Reclaimed Asphalt Pavement Contents on Construction Characteristics of Asphalt Mixtures

Publication: CICTP 2019

Abstract

The objective of this research is to explore the influence of high reclaimed asphalt pavement (RAP) content on the construction temperature. Five mixtures with asphalt contents of 2.8%, 3.3%, 3.8%, 4.3%, and 4.8% and RAP content of 20%, 35%, and 50% were analyzed. The optimal asphalt content (OAC) increases with the increasing RAP content, while the added asphalt content decreases. The discharge temperature has a negative correlation with the RAP content. The higher RAP contents and initial water content result in the decrease of paving temperature. Simulated temperature segregation tests show that lower RAP content has little influence on the temperature segregation. Results in the study indicate that RAP could be successfully used in recycled asphalt mixtures depending on the OAC, thermal insulation measures, and suitable climatic conditions.
